Main Purpose of Job To provide financial, accounting and technical support to the accounting rollout team. Position in Organisation The Accounting Finance Team Support Officer will report to the Financial Accountant and priorities will be agreed with the Financial Accountant and the Systems Accountant.

Dimensions and limits of authority This post has no staff or budget management responsibilities

Duties and Key Responsibilities Finance Process & Systems Support Within the finance team at National Office • Use established system integrations as required to import or extract data to/from the system ~ e.g. changes to budgets, nominal codes, complex journals etc. • Provide general support and maintenance for setup and maintenance of Excel templates, call logs, help files, FAQ’s including other support related initiatives.

Supporting Branch Implementation Provide support to the rollout of the Accounting Financial Systems to the branches within the society • Setup all branches and users on the central financial system • Run all relevant data integration mechanisms to bring in data for branches as they go live and validate it for accuracy • Assist with the testing of system developments that may come up through the course of business.

Person Specification: Rollout Support Officer (IFS) All of the following requirements are essential and will be assessed from a combination of information provided from the application form, tests, a standard panel interview and references:

SKILLS: • Excel skills with the ability to use and develop spreadsheets. • Ability to manipulate and interpret high volumes of Data • Strong planning skills to ensure that tasks are completed within unmovable timeframes • The verbal and written skills necessary for dealing with individuals when providing support and in responding to emails.

KNOWLEDGE: • Understanding of financial accounting systems

ABILITIES: • An interest in, and the ability to understand, new software and technology. • Able to think through problems and find quick solutions • Able to use standard accounting packages for purchase, sales and nominal ledgers. • Able to understand nominal ledger coding. • Able to plan, prioritise and deliver to tight timescales • Able to communicate clearly with finance, non finance and IT staff. • Able to demonstrate a consistent approach towards others and operate with confidence and integrity.

QUALIFICATIONS AND SPECIAL CIRCUMSTANCES: Professional experience in a busy financial accounting environment. Previous experience with implementation of ERP software (like MBS – Navision) is desirable though not necessary.
